Abstract

Embedded systems (ESs) have been widely used in various application domains. It is very important to design ESs that guarantee functional correctness of the system under strict timing constraints. Such systems are known as the real-time embedded systems (RTESs). More recently, RTESs started to be utilized in safety and reliability critical areas, which made the overlooked security issues, especially confidentiality of the communication, a serious problem. Differential power analysis attacks (DPAs) pose serious threats to confidentiality protection mechanisms, i.e., implementations of cryptographic algorithms, on embedded platforms. In this work, we present a scheduling policy, SPARTA, that thwarts DPAs. Theoretical guarantees and preliminary experimental results are presented to demonstrate the efficiency of the SPARTA scheduler.
